Gutter Improvement in Longmont, CO
Gutter improvement services focus on enhancing the functionality and durability of existing gutter systems on residential properties. These projects may include replacing worn or damaged sections, installing new downspouts, adding gutter guards, or adjusting the pitch to ensure proper water flow. Homeowners often seek gutter upgrades to prevent water damage, improve drainage efficiency, and reduce the risk of leaks or clogs that can lead to foundation issues or landscape erosion.
Before requesting gutter improvement services, property owners typically want to understand the current condition of their gutters, including any signs of rust, sagging, or blockages. It’s also helpful to know the extent of repairs needed and whether additional components like gutter guards or extensions are advisable. Clarifying the scope of work and any specific concerns can help ensure the project addresses all drainage challenges and protects the home’s exterior over time.

Common Gutter Improvement Jobs
Gutter Repair - fixes leaks, holes, and damaged sections to prevent water damage.
Gutter Replacement - installs new gutters to improve drainage and protect the property.
Gutter Cleaning - removes debris to ensure proper flow and prevent clogging.
Gutter Guard Installation - adds guards to reduce debris buildup and minimize maintenance.
Downspout Services - adjusts or replaces downspouts to direct water away from the foundation.
Gutter Inspection - assesses existing gutters for issues and recommends necessary improvements.
Gutter Improvement Questions
What are common gutter improvements homeowners request? Many seek to repair leaks, add gutter guards, or replace damaged sections to improve drainage and prevent water damage.
How can gutter upgrades protect a property? Properly maintained and improved gutters direct rainwater away from foundations, helping to prevent basement flooding and structural issues.
What types of gutter materials are available for improvements? Options include aluminum, vinyl, and steel, each offering durability and different maintenance requirements for various property needs.
Why consider gutter improvements before the rainy season? Upgrading gutters ensures effective water flow during heavy rains, reducing the risk of clogs, leaks, and water damage to the property.
